Position Summary

We are seeking a dependable and motivated Lead Restoration Technician to oversee restoration projects involving water, sewage, and other property damage. This position is responsible for leading field crews, managing job site operations, and ensuring projects are completed safely, efficiently, and to a high standard.

The ideal candidate enjoys working in a fast-paced environment, takes pride in delivering quality work, and can confidently communicate with customers during stressful situations.

Responsibilities
  • Lead crews on residential and commercial restoration projects.
  • Evaluate job sites and develop an effective plan for mitigation and restoration.
  • Perform water extraction, demolition, debris removal, equipment setup, and structural drying.
  • Monitor drying progress and adjust equipment as needed.
  • Maintain accurate project documentation using restoration software and mobile technology.
  • Communicate professionally with customers, answering questions and providing project updates throughout the restoration process.
  • Train, mentor, and supervise crew members while promoting a positive team environment.
  • Ensure all work is completed safely and follows industry standards and company procedures.
  • Inspect completed work to verify quality and customer satisfaction.
  • Operate company vehicles and maintain tools and equipment in good working condition.
  • Assist with mold remediation and other restoration services as assigned.
  • Participate in an on-call rotation and respond to emergency restoration needs when scheduled.
Qualifications
  • Previous experience in restoration, construction, mitigation, or a related field preferred.
  • Leadership or crew supervision experience is a plus.
  • Valid driver's license with a clean driving record.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 pounds and perform physically demanding work in a variety of environments.
  • Comfortable working in residential and commercial properties.
  •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to work independently while leading a team.
  • Willingness to work overtime, evenings, weekends, and holidays as needed.
  • Reliable transportation to and from work.
